An Explosion of Street Art

From clandestine masterpieces painted in the dead of darkness, to dazzling murals transforming abandoned buildings, street art has blossomed into a vibrant and provocative global phenomenon. What began as acts of resistance by artists frustrated with the status quo has evolved into a complex and multifaceted movement, championing diversity, social justice, and creativity.

In the modern era, street art is recognized as a legitimate art form, featured in exhibitions and attracting admirers from around the globe.

Muralism: A Canvas for Social Change

Street art has always been a platform for expression, but murals have recently risen to prominence as powerful tools for social commentary. These large-scale artworks, often painted on building walls or other public surfaces, go further than visual appeal to engage with contemporary challenges. Artists use their canvases to spark conversation about inequality, political corruption, climate change, shedding light on the complexities of our world and encouraging dialogue.

By creating vibrant canvases, muralists empower individuals. They remind us that art has the power to inspire collective action and contribute to a more just and equitable society.

From Stencil to Spectrum: The Evolution of Wall Painting

Wall painting, a art form as old as civilization itself, has undergone a fascinating transformation over the centuries. From its humble beginnings with crude stencils and pigments, it has evolved into an intricate canvas for artists to explore their creativity. Early cave paintings, often depicting figures of hunting and daily life, laid the foundation for this enduring art form.

Over time, wall painting became more than just a functional element; it evolved into a impactful tool for expression. From the vibrant murals of ancient Egypt to the elaborate frescoes of Renaissance Italy, each era has left its unforgettable mark on the evolution of wall painting.
